Re: Vandalism revert
Well, I have limited experience in undoing vandalism in articles. I am not quite sure if regular users are supposed to undo edits... I haven't yet come across a rule saying we're not allowed to, but it seems to me that it's frowned upon (I could be wrong, it's just the impression I get) and that vandalism should be reported to an admin or sysop instead.
Anyways, that being said, the easiest way to do it (and the only way I know how) is to go to the vandalized page's page history, and go to the version of the page that was vandalized. On the left hand side of the description, there should be a link to 'undo'. As far as I know, you can only do this to the most recent change, so you have to be sure not to edit the page before you revert the vandalism. I've only ever undone vandalism once; you're better off asking an admin for a more detailed explanation if this didn't make sense.
Like I said, I'm not sure that there is a rule that says that regular user's can't undo edits. But if there is clear vandalism on a page, especially if the vandalism is overly offensive or vulgar, than it would be in the best interest of the wiki to clean it up as soon as possible, so in those cases I would suggest undoing the vandalism, then reporting the vandal's username or IP address to A Morris or one of the admins, who can take action against the user if needed.
Hope this helped! See you around! LostInRiverview 02:37, January 10, 2010 (UTC)
Undoing pages
Hi. I've noticed that you're been undoing a lot of pages that may or may not need to be reverted (this one and this one in particular). In both of these cases, it is clear that the editor was not vandalizing the page, and the undo function is typically reserved only for those occasions when a user blatantly vandalizes. If you disagree with the way a user wrote or did something, start a discussion on the article's talk page about it. If the user made a mistake, use the edit feature to fix it.
I'm encouraging you not to just undo whatever edits you find unsuitable, since that sort of behavior seems to be hostile towards other editors. I'm encouraging you not to use the undo feature unless it is really absolutely necessary, because a user has very obviously done harm to the page, not because the editor made a mistake or included information that perhaps should not have been included.
I would like to finish by saying that I'm not trying to reprimand or punish you, as I do not have the authority or the right to do so. I simply am hopeful that I can convince you to stop performing unnecessary undo's. If you feel that these actions were justified, I encourage you to explain on my talk page... I'll try to keep an open mind. Thanks. LostInRiverview 03:29, January 10, 2010 (UTC)
